Understanding Return to Player and Volatility

Two numbers matter more than anything else when choosing a pokie: the return to player percentage and the volatility level. The RTP tells you what portion of wagered money the game pays back over time. Most online pokies in Australia sit between 94% and 97%. A slot with 96% RTP means that for every hundred dollars wagered, the game returns ninety-six dollars on average. That does not guarantee you will get that back in one session, but over many spins the figure holds true.

Volatility describes how often and how much a game pays. Low volatility pokies give you frequent small wins. They keep your balance ticking over and extend your playtime. High volatility slots pay out less often but when they hit, the amounts can be substantial. Medium volatility sits somewhere in between and suits most casual players.

Ask yourself whether you want steady action or the chance at a big payout. If your bankroll is limited, low or medium volatility games let you play longer. If you are chasing a life-changing win and can handle dry spells, high volatility slots are worth a look.

Check the Maximum Bet and Paylines

Australian players often prefer pokies that allow flexible betting. Some games let you adjust coin size and the number of active paylines. Others force a fixed bet per spin. Before you deposit real money, check the minimum and maximum bet limits.

Paylines matter because they determine how you win. Classic pokies might have just one payline running across the middle. Modern video slots can have 25, 50, or even 1024 ways to win. More paylines increase your chances of landing a winning combination, but they also raise the cost per spin.

Look for games that let you choose how many paylines to activate. This gives you control over your bet size and helps you manage your bankroll. If a pokie forces all paylines active, make sure the minimum bet fits your budget.

Bonus Features and Free Spins

The best pokies offer more than just matching symbols. Free spins rounds, wild symbols, scatter pays, and multipliers transform a basic slot into something exciting. Australian players tend to favour games that include a free spins feature triggered by landing three or more scatter symbols.

Progressive jackpots are another draw. These pooled prize pools grow with every bet placed across the network. A small percentage of each wager feeds the jackpot until someone hits the winning combination. The odds are long, but the potential payout is massive.

Some pokies also feature gamble rounds where you can double your winnings by guessing the colour or suit of a card. These are optional and carry risk. Use them sparingly and only when the potential reward justifies the chance of losing your win.
